Washington Park temporarily closed due to muddy roads
Kralendijk- The heavy rains of past weeks have led to the temporary closure of the popular Washington Park. The Park’s management says the roads in the park are very wet with deep gullies streaming across the roads. The roads are now practically inaccessible to traffic. The closure will be, at first instance, for a total of 5 days.
After January 18 the condition of the roads will be evaluated again and the decision will be made whether to open the roads for traffic. For more information the Washington Slagbaai National Park can be contacted at +599 7889015 and information can be found on their Facebook page: www.facebook.com/Bonaire.STINAPA.
The good news is that the museum at the park’s entrance, the Kasikunda trail and the Lagadishi trail are still open for the public and the entrance is completely free.
